fix(canary): replace //nolint pragmas with explicit error handling
The standing "no //nolint anywhere" rule (handoff anti-relitigation set) was honored by Phases 2-4 but inherited template code in core/database.go, middleware/ratelimit.go, and health/handler.go carried 6 pragmas from the original template import. Replacing each with proper error handling rather than silencing the linter: core/database.go NewDatabase ping-failure path: propagates db.Close() error via multi-%w fmt.Errorf rather than discarding it via _ = db.Close(). Pattern matches the existing rollback error wrap on line 102. InTx + InTxWithOptions panic-recovery defer: rollback failure now logs via slog.Error before re-panicking, rather than discarding the error via _ = tx.Rollback(). The original error context is preserved by the panic; the rollback failure is observable. jitteredDuration: switches from math/rand/v2 to crypto/rand + math/big. The function runs once per pool init at startup so the per-call cost (~microseconds) is irrelevant. Eliminates the gosec G404 trigger without a global exclude (handoff anti-relitigation: "don't add new excludes for one-off issues"). Adds the missing maxJitter <= 0 guard that the rand.Int64N call would have panicked on with a base smaller than 7ns. middleware/ratelimit.go writeRateLimitExceeded: json.NewEncoder().Encode error is now logged via slog.Error rather than discarded. slog is already imported and used elsewhere in the file (line 60). health/handler.go writeStatus: same pattern; adds log/slog import. Brings the file in line with the rest of the codebase's slog-everywhere discipline. After: zero //nolint pragmas anywhere in backend Go code (grep -rn "//nolint" returns nothing). golangci-lint run ./... reports 0 issues. All unit tests pass under -race; all integration tests pass under -race -tags=integration with the testcontainer Postgres. Surfaced by the pre-Phase-5 cross-phase alignment audit. Cleared as part of finishing the Phase 0 lint-discipline alignment so Phases 5+ inherit a fully consistent codebase.
